I don't have much to go on forum-wise (It seems the most active forum for Super Nintendo stuff is the non-English snesfreaks.com community.)

However, I do tend to post things on Satellablog;

http://superfamicom.org/blog/

Where I will talk about various new Satellaview ROM dumps that have come out recently.
(Hopefully I won't need to go another 3 paragraphs to explain much details about the Satellaview.)
Since the Satellaview is actually loaded with uncharted territory in terms of the Super Famicom, it's probably one of the few SFC-themed sites besides SNESCentral which actually has something kinda new going on. Although I'll admit, it's design could use a lot of work.
